下面這個實例中,單元測試的覆蓋率可以達到100%,但是很容易發(fā)現(xiàn)這其中已經(jīng)漏掉了一個NPE的測試用例。case1方法的圈復雜度為2,因此至少需要2個用例才能完全覆蓋到其所有的可能情況。
成都創(chuàng)新互聯(lián)公司是一家集網(wǎng)站建設,岳塘企業(yè)網(wǎng)站建設,岳塘品牌網(wǎng)站建設,網(wǎng)站定制,岳塘網(wǎng)站建設報價,網(wǎng)絡營銷,網(wǎng)絡優(yōu)化,岳塘網(wǎng)站推廣為一體的創(chuàng)新建站企業(yè),幫助傳統(tǒng)企業(yè)提升企業(yè)形象加強企業(yè)競爭力??沙浞譂M足這一群體相比中小企業(yè)更為豐富、高端、多元的互聯(lián)網(wǎng)需求。同時我們時刻保持專業(yè)、時尚、前沿,時刻以成就客戶成長自我,堅持不斷學習、思考、沉淀、凈化自己,讓我們?yōu)楦嗟钠髽I(yè)打造出實用型網(wǎng)站。
代碼走查可以以組為單位進行,代碼走查可以發(fā)現(xiàn)代碼是否符合代碼規(guī)范,是否存在拼寫錯誤,是否具有可讀性,類和方法是否過于冗長,類之間是否存在高耦合性。
軟件開發(fā)工具。代碼塊檢測是一種軟件開發(fā)工具,可以用來檢測代碼中的錯誤和規(guī)范問題。因為在軟件開發(fā)過程中,代碼規(guī)范和錯誤的問題是非常重要的,可以直接影響程序的質(zhì)量和穩(wěn)定性。
圈復雜度是用來衡量一個模塊判定結(jié)構(gòu)的復雜程度,數(shù)量上表現(xiàn)為獨立路徑的條數(shù),即合理的預防錯誤所需測試的最少路徑條數(shù),圈復雜度大說明程序代碼可能質(zhì)量低且難于測試和維護,經(jīng)驗表明,程序的可能錯誤和高的圈復雜度有著很大關(guān)系。
1、Wix:一個可視化網(wǎng)站構(gòu)建平臺,適用于所有網(wǎng)站類型。 AppSheet:完全基于云,可讓您以低代碼方式構(gòu)建應用程序,并使用數(shù)據(jù)連接或自定義數(shù)據(jù)源。
2、宜搭,阿里云公司旗下的低代碼產(chǎn)品。微搭,騰訊云旗下的低代碼平臺產(chǎn)品。飛博通,武漢飛博科技有限公司自主研發(fā)的低代碼開發(fā)產(chǎn)品。簡道云,由帆軟軟件有限公司研發(fā)的零代碼開發(fā)平臺。
3、釘釘宜搭:表單模型驅(qū)動,集成釘釘,適合工作流類開發(fā)場景 釘釘宜搭是阿里巴巴旗下的一款低代碼搭建平臺,與釘釘?shù)臄?shù)據(jù)互通,如果你們公司深度使用釘釘,那么選擇宜搭來串聯(lián)公司內(nèi)部數(shù)據(jù)是非常不錯的選擇。
算法思想 從字符串的第一個字符開始,逐個判斷字符是否是數(shù)字,若是數(shù)字,說明字符串中包含數(shù)字,否則繼續(xù)判斷下一個字符,直到找到數(shù)字或到字符串結(jié)束也沒有發(fā)現(xiàn)數(shù)字。
java.lang.Character.isDigit(char ch) boolean isDigit 只能作用于char,所以判斷字符串是否為數(shù)字,要一個一個拿出char進行判斷。2。
我可以幫你找到一個正則表達式,判斷一個字符串是不是由11個數(shù)字組成。根據(jù)搜索結(jié)果12,你可以使用這個正則表達式:^\d{11}$。這個正則表達式的意思是匹配從頭到尾只有11個數(shù)字的字符串。